Dataset

Ford GoBike is the Bay Area's bike sharing system. Bay Area Bike Share was introduced in 2013 as a pilot program for the region, with 700 bikes and 70 stations across San Fransico and San Jose.

The programs consists of bikes which are specially designed that can be locked in a network of docking station, it can be unlocked in one station and locked in another station. The bikes are available 24 hours per day, 7 days per week and 356 days a year. The dataset was sourced from one of the datasets provided by udacity which was downloaded from here

Summary of Findings

In the exploration, I found that the male genders are more likely to take a rides than any other genders, I also found that the Customers which are the low user go on a longer trip than a Subscribers who are the large users and i also found that the market is the most common place for starting every rides and the second most common place for ending rides.

I also found that the peak of every rides during the hours occur twice which are 8am in the morning and 5pm in the evening which is more likely to be the time when people are either leaving home and coming back home.
